hello :)

I had this plugin working great on my test site, but i cant get it activated on the site i want to use it on. Im running wp 2.6.2 and ive tried your sp forum version 3.1.3 both with and without the recent patches. neither has worked for me. all i get is this at the top of the plugin page

Plugin could not be activated because it triggered a fatal error.

screenshot:

any advice would be much appreciated

Deactivate all other pluginsthen attempt to activate SPF… reactivate each of the others in turn once SPF is activated –> AND INSTALLED (2 STEP PROCESS)

I just wanted to follow up on this for anyone who may have a similar issue. I checked my apache logs and saw that i had a memory limit problem. i increase my memory limit way up to 50M and everything is working together fine.
